我不明白,为什么我的日志中的这两行之间有这么长的时间延迟dmesg
。
[ 2.089039] hid-generic 0003:1EA7:2001.0003: input,hiddev0,hidraw2: USB HID v1.10 Mouse [WFDZ Gaming Keyboard] on usb-0000:00:14.0-14/input1
[ 2.752704] clocksource: Switched to clocksource tsc
[ 33.501004] EXT4-fs (sda5): mounted filesystem with ordered data mode. Opts: (null)
[ 34.350611] systemd[1]: RTC configured in localtime, applying delta of 120 minutes to system time.
整个日志在这里:dmesg.log.txt
我的系统:Debian GNU/Linux 9, 4.9.0-3-amd64
你能帮我理解或者解决它吗?谢谢。
答案1
德班initramfs-工具版本 0.129(及后来)添加了 30 秒等待恢复设备(用于挂起到磁盘,又称为休眠)出现的时间。以前,它会检查一次,如果没有找到,则继续。现在它继续尝试 30 秒。总的来说,这是一件好事。它使从挂起到磁盘的恢复更加可靠,特别是在需要时间探测磁盘的系统(例如 USB)上。
但是,如果在构建 initramfs 时,initramfs-tools(错误地)检测到永远不会出现的恢复设备,则意味着启动会延迟 30 秒。我在我的一个带有加密交换的系统上看到了这一点。
RESUME=«something»
要修复此问题,请输入 或/etc/initramfs-tools/conf.d/resume
来覆盖自动检测到的恢复设备/etc/initramfs-tools/initramfs.conf
。这可以是(默认,自动检测)«something»
之一, (完全禁用 - 不要尝试从挂起恢复到磁盘);(通过 UUID 显式指定),(通过设备节点显式指定)。auto
none
UUID=«uuid»
/dev/whatever
如果您的系统不支持挂起到磁盘(或者您不使用它),请设置为none
。